In the lesson Rain on the Roof, the poet expresses two feelings of sorrow and happiness when he talks about the rain due to the following reasons,
- Firstly he expresses happiness because this rain reminds him of his childhood. When he was young boy his mother would tuck him in bed and he recalled that nostalgia because of this rain. That is a pleasant memory, one which is very dear to him, which is why he feels happy.
-He also expresses his sorrow when he speaks about the rain because this rain reminds him of his mother who has passed away. She is no more. This makes the poet sad, as this rain is a constant reminder of that.
